当前位置: 首页 > article >正文

【飞机】倾转旋翼飞机齿轮箱建模与Matlab仿真(含非线性阻尼和立方摩擦效应)

✅作者简介热爱科研的Matlab仿真开发者擅长毕业设计辅导、数学建模、数据处理、建模仿真、程序设计、完整代码获取、论文复现及科研仿真。 往期回顾关注个人主页Matlab科研工作室 关注我领取海量matlab电子书和数学建模资料个人信条格物致知,完整Matlab代码获取及仿真咨询内容私信。 内容介绍一、倾转旋翼飞机及其齿轮箱的重要性倾转旋翼飞机结合了直升机垂直起降和固定翼飞机高速巡航的优点在军民领域都有广泛应用前景。其独特的倾转机构通过齿轮箱实现旋翼从垂直状态到水平状态的转换以及动力传输。齿轮箱作为倾转旋翼飞机的关键部件其性能直接影响飞机的可靠性与飞行安全。精确的齿轮箱建模对理解其动力学特性、优化设计以及故障诊断至关重要。二、齿轮箱建模的基本原理机械结构与运动学建模倾转旋翼飞机齿轮箱通常包含复杂的齿轮副、轴系和支撑结构。建模时需依据其实际机械结构运用刚体动力学理论描述各部件的运动。例如通过建立坐标系确定齿轮、轴等部件的位置和姿态利用运动学方程描述它们之间的相对运动关系如齿轮的啮合传动可根据齿轮的齿数、模数、压力角等参数确定主动轮与从动轮的转速比和运动传递规律。动力学建模基于牛顿第二定律和拉格朗日方程考虑各部件的质量、转动惯量以及所受外力和力矩构建动力学方程。例如对于齿轮箱中的轴其动力学方程需考虑轴的旋转惯性力、轴承的支撑力以及齿轮啮合力等。这些力和力矩的计算依赖于齿轮箱的结构参数和运动状态。三、非线性阻尼效应建模原理阻尼在齿轮箱中的作用阻尼在齿轮箱中起到耗散能量、抑制振动的作用。然而实际中的阻尼特性并非简单的线性关系而是呈现非线性。例如油膜阻尼、密封阻尼等其阻尼力的大小与相对运动速度并非成简单的正比关系。非线性阻尼建模方法常见的非线性阻尼模型包括分段线性阻尼模型、指数阻尼模型等。以分段线性阻尼模型为例根据相对运动速度的不同范围设定不同的阻尼系数。在低速时阻尼力可能主要由粘性阻尼主导阻尼系数较小随着速度增加可能出现其他形式的阻尼如结构阻尼阻尼系数增大。通过这种分段的方式更准确地模拟实际阻尼特性。在倾转旋翼飞机齿轮箱中由于工作状态复杂转速变化范围大这种非线性阻尼建模能更好地反映阻尼对系统动力学行为的影响。四、立方摩擦效应建模原理立方摩擦产生原因在齿轮箱中齿轮齿面之间、轴与轴承之间存在摩擦。当相对运动速度较高时摩擦特性会变得复杂立方摩擦效应不可忽视。这是因为高速下的摩擦不仅与接触表面的材料特性、润滑条件有关还与相对速度的三次方相关。例如在高速重载的齿轮传动中齿面间的摩擦生热、表面微观变形等因素导致摩擦阻力与相对速度呈现立方关系。立方摩擦建模通常在动力学方程中引入立方摩擦项来描述这种效应。设相对运动速度为 v立方摩擦项可表示为 Ffrictionμv3其中 μ 为立方摩擦系数。该系数取决于接触材料、润滑状态等因素。在倾转旋翼飞机齿轮箱建模中考虑立方摩擦效应能更精确地模拟齿轮箱在高速运转时的动力学行为包括功率损耗、振动特性等为齿轮箱的设计优化和性能评估提供更准确的依据。⛳️ 运行结果 部分代码function tiltrotor_gearbox_nonlinear()% Nonlinear vibration analysis of tiltrotor gearbox% ParametersJ1 2; J2 1; J3 0.5;K1 1000; B1 10; beta 5;% Initial conditions: [Omega1; theta1-theta2; Omega3]x0 [0; 0; 0];% Time spantspan [0 10];% Step input casesTm1 (t) 1 (t 0); % 1 - 2 NmTm2 (t) 1 29*(t 0); % 1 - 30 Nm[t1, x1] ode45((t,x) dynamics(t,x,Tm1(t),J1,J2,J3,K1,B1,beta), tspan, x0);[t2, x2] ode45((t,x) dynamics(t,x,Tm2(t),J1,J2,J3,K1,B1,beta), tspan, x0);% Plot resultsfigure;subplot(2,1,1)plot(t1, x1(:,2))title(Nonlinear Response: Tm 2 Nm)xlabel(Time (s)); ylabel(\theta_1 - \theta_2 (rad))subplot(2,1,2)plot(t2, x2(:,2))title(Nonlinear Response: Tm 30 Nm)xlabel(Time (s)); ylabel(\theta_1 - \theta_2 (rad))% Analysisanalyze_response(t1, x1(:,2), Tm 2 Nm);analyze_response(t2, x2(:,2), Tm 30 Nm);endfunction dxdt dynamics(~,x,Tm,J1,J2,J3,K1,B1,beta)Omega1 x(1);theta_diff x(2);Omega3 x(3);Tnld 1.5*Omega3 beta*Omega3^3;dOmega1 (Tm - B1*Omega1 - K1*theta_diff)/J1;dtheta Omega1 - 0.5*Omega3;dOmega3 (K1*theta_diff - Tnld)/(J3 0.5*J2);dxdt [dOmega1; dtheta; dOmega3];endfunction analyze_response(t,theta_diff,label)steady theta_diff(end);overshoot max(theta_diff) - steady;[pks,locs] findpeaks(theta_diff);fprintf(%s | Steady: %.5f rad | Overshoot: %.5f rad\n,label,steady,overshoot);if length(locs)2period mean(diff(t(locs)));fprintf(%s | Period: %.4f s\n,label,period);endend 参考文献[1]伊万·J·菲尔特,马克·J·罗巴克.用于倾转旋翼飞机的齿轮箱及其制造方法:CN201611009799.6[P].CN106979317B[2026-04-01].往期回顾扫扫下方二维码 往期回顾可以关注主页点击搜索

相关文章:

【飞机】倾转旋翼飞机齿轮箱建模与Matlab仿真(含非线性阻尼和立方摩擦效应)

✅作者简介:热爱科研的Matlab仿真开发者,擅长毕业设计辅导、数学建模、数据处理、建模仿真、程序设计、完整代码获取、论文复现及科研仿真。🍎 往期回顾关注个人主页:Matlab科研工作室👇 关注我领取海量matlab电子书和…...

保姆级教程:用facenet-pytorch 0.3.0搭建人脸识别环境,CPU/GPU版本一键配置(附避坑清单)

从零构建facenet-pytorch人脸识别环境:CPU/GPU双版本全流程指南 第一次接触人脸识别项目时,最令人头疼的往往不是算法本身,而是环境配置这个"拦路虎"。不同硬件、不同CUDA版本、不同依赖库之间的兼容性问题,足以让新手…...

Axure RP中文界面终极配置指南:从新手到专家的高效本地化方案

Axure RP中文界面终极配置指南:从新手到专家的高效本地化方案 【免费下载链接】axure-cn Chinese language file for Axure RP. Axure RP 简体中文语言包。支持 Axure 11、10、9。不定期更新。 项目地址: https://gitcode.com/gh_mirrors/ax/axure-cn Axure …...

亚马逊Buy for Me代购服务全流程实测:从下单到收货的5个关键步骤

亚马逊Buy for Me代购服务实战手册:从零开始的安全跨境购物指南 跨境购物早已不是新鲜事,但每次打开海外电商网站时,那些"仅限本地销售"的提示依然让人头疼。去年冬天,我为了给家人买一款日本限定的保温杯,辗…...

深度学习框架YOLOV8模型如何训练水下生物检测数据集 构建基于YOLOv8➕pyqt5的水下生物检测系统 海胆‘, ‘海参‘, ‘扇贝‘, ‘海星‘, ‘水草

享基于YOLOv8➕pyqt5的水下生物检测系统内含7600张水下生物数据集 包括[‘海胆’, ‘海参’, ‘扇贝’, ‘海星’, ‘水草’],5类也可自行替换模型,使用该界面做其他检测 这是一个非常经典的计算机视觉应用项目,结合了深度学习的目标检测&…...

Go语言中的网络编程

Go语言中的网络编程 1. 网络编程的基本概念 网络编程是指编写在网络上进行通信的程序。在Go语言中,网络编程主要通过net包来实现,支持TCP、UDP、HTTP等多种协议。 2. TCP服务器 2.1 基本TCP服务器 package mainimport ("fmt""net" )…...

用Multisim 14.2仿真一个可调直流稳压电源:从变压器选型到波形调试全流程

Multisim 14.2仿真可调直流稳压电源:从元器件选型到波形优化的实战指南 在电子工程领域,仿真软件已经成为设计和验证电路不可或缺的工具。对于初学者而言,通过仿真可以快速理解电路原理、验证设计思路,而无需担心元器件损坏或安全…...

键盘连击终结者:开源工具KeyboardChatterBlocker让老化键盘重获新生

键盘连击终结者:开源工具KeyboardChatterBlocker让老化键盘重获新生 【免费下载链接】KeyboardChatterBlocker A handy quick tool for blocking mechanical keyboard chatter. 项目地址: https://gitcode.com/gh_mirrors/ke/KeyboardChatterBlocker 机械键盘…...

PathOfBuilding架构深度解析:流放之路离线构建规划器的技术实现方案

PathOfBuilding架构深度解析:流放之路离线构建规划器的技术实现方案 【免费下载链接】PathOfBuilding Offline build planner for Path of Exile. 项目地址: https://gitcode.com/GitHub_Trending/pa/PathOfBuilding PathOfBuilding是《流放之路》最权威的离…...

从宇宙到地面:解析ICRS、GCRS、CIRS、TIRS和ITRS坐标系统的层级关系与应用场景

1. 从宇宙到地球:坐标系统的层级关系 想象一下你站在夜晚的旷野中仰望星空。那些闪烁的星星看似固定不动,但实际上它们的精确位置需要用一套复杂的坐标系统来描述。从天文学研究到日常导航,不同的坐标系统就像一套精密的俄罗斯套娃&#xff0…...

突破语言壁垒:FigmaCN开源插件让设计界面全中文呈现

突破语言壁垒:FigmaCN开源插件让设计界面全中文呈现 【免费下载链接】figmaCN 中文 Figma 插件,设计师人工翻译校验 项目地址: https://gitcode.com/gh_mirrors/fi/figmaCN 作为一名设计师,你是否也曾在使用Figma时因全英文界面而频繁…...

dfs经典例题——迷宫问题(利用二维数组优化方向判断)

思路:首先关于方向问题,我们可以设定一个默认方向,比如先默认向右,触底向下,然后再是向左向上。只需要平行在dfs函数中即可,每次递归会自动依次按照if条件进行合适方向的查找初始量:地图数组&am…...

离职见人品:软件测试工程师如何优雅交接,为职业生涯赋能

在职业旅程的每一次转折点,如何“结束”与如何“开始”同等重要。对于软件测试工程师而言,离职远非简单地提交代码、归还电脑那么简单。它更像是一次对个人职业素养、专业精神和人脉网络的集中检阅。一次专业、周到、负责任的交接,不仅能确保…...

XXL-SSO用户画像构建:基于认证数据的用户行为分析

XXL-SSO用户画像构建:基于认证数据的用户行为分析 XXL-SSO是一款分布式单点登录框架,通过统一的认证中心实现多系统间的用户身份共享。在实际应用中,XXL-SSO积累的认证数据不仅可用于身份验证,还能通过用户画像构建实现精细化运营…...

ViPER4Windows-Patcher 音效修复工具:让无损音质在Windows 10/11完美呈现

ViPER4Windows-Patcher 音效修复工具:让无损音质在Windows 10/11完美呈现 【免费下载链接】ViPER4Windows-Patcher Patches for fix ViPER4Windows issues on Windows-10/11. 项目地址: https://gitcode.com/gh_mirrors/vi/ViPER4Windows-Patcher &#x1f3…...

从2D到3D草图进阶:Solidworks曲面建模效率提升全攻略(2023新版)

从2D到3D草图进阶:Solidworks曲面建模效率提升全攻略(2023新版) 在工业设计领域,Solidworks始终保持着强大的竞争力,尤其当设计师从平面思维跃升至三维空间时,3D草图功能便成为突破创意边界的利器。不同于传…...

服务机器人开发终极指南:从NAO到Pepper的完整编程实战

服务机器人开发终极指南:从NAO到Pepper的完整编程实战 【免费下载链接】awesome-robotics A list of awesome Robotics resources 项目地址: https://gitcode.com/gh_mirrors/aw/awesome-robotics 服务机器人开发是一个融合机械设计、人工智能与编程的跨学科…...

借助快马平台优化蓝桥杯python解题代码,提升算法执行效率

最近在准备蓝桥杯Python组的比赛,发现很多题目对算法效率要求很高。就拿经典的"最大子序列和"问题来说,不同的解法效率差异巨大。今天分享一下我是如何借助InsCode(快马)平台来快速验证不同解法的效率的。 问题理解 最大子序列和问题要求在一个…...

用ESP32和MAX4466做个无线对讲机?手把手教你MQTT传音频(附完整代码)

用ESP32和MAX4466打造高保真无线对讲系统:从硬件搭建到音质优化 记得去年在创客空间第一次听到用ESP32传输的实时音频时,那种"原来物联网还能这么玩"的震撼感至今难忘。今天我们就来复刻这个魔法——用不到百元的硬件成本,构建一套…...

Win11Debloat深度优化指南:系统效能倍增的底层逻辑与实施路径

Win11Debloat深度优化指南:系统效能倍增的底层逻辑与实施路径 【免费下载链接】Win11Debloat A simple, lightweight PowerShell script that allows you to remove pre-installed apps, disable telemetry, as well as perform various other changes to declutter…...

前端Word文档生成革命:3分钟掌握纯JavaScript专业文档导出创新方案

前端Word文档生成革命:3分钟掌握纯JavaScript专业文档导出创新方案 【免费下载链接】DOCX.js Generate Microsoft Word DOCX files in pure client-side JavaScript. Try in Chrome 项目地址: https://gitcode.com/gh_mirrors/do/DOCX.js 还在为Word文档导出…...

终极指南:掌握Mi-Create表盘设计工具的5个核心技巧

终极指南:掌握Mi-Create表盘设计工具的5个核心技巧 【免费下载链接】Mi-Create Unofficial watchface creator for Xiaomi wearables ~2021 and above 项目地址: https://gitcode.com/gh_mirrors/mi/Mi-Create 小米手表用户们,你是否厌倦了官方表…...

2025届最火的AI写作平台实际效果

Ai论文网站排名(开题报告、文献综述、降aigc率、降重综合对比) TOP1. 千笔AI TOP2. aipasspaper TOP3. 清北论文 TOP4. 豆包 TOP5. kimi TOP6. deepseek 当今,人工智能技术迅猛发展,在此情形下,AI论文网站已然成…...

2025最权威的AI论文助手推荐

Ai论文网站排名(开题报告、文献综述、降aigc率、降重综合对比) TOP1. 千笔AI TOP2. aipasspaper TOP3. 清北论文 TOP4. 豆包 TOP5. kimi TOP6. deepseek 在当下诸多处于主流地位的AI论文工具当中,Grammarly于语法校对以及学术表达优化…...

LaTeX模板-主流SCI期刊模板-IEEE模板-Elsevier模板-Springer模板-Science模板-ACM模板-arXiv模板-MDPI模板

出版商模板下载链接适用领域IEEEIEEE-Template Selector电气工程、通信、计算机科学等SpringerSpringerLaTeX模板计算机、数学、生物、医学等多个领域ElsevierElsevier工程、物理、化学、医学、社会科学等ScienceScience跨学科顶刊ACMACM模板计算机科学会议与期刊MDPIMDPI模板自…...

1.6.2 掌握Scala数据结构 - 列表

本次实战深入讲解了Scala中不可变列表与可变列表的核心操作。首先,详细演示了不可变列表的创建与元素添加,重点强调了其不可变特性——任何添加或合并操作(如::、)都会生成新列表而不改变原列表。接着,介绍了可变列表L…...

惠普M232,M233,M234,M235,M236屏幕报错rd,修复工具

惠普M232,M233,M234,M235,M236屏幕报错rd,修复工具,惠普降级固件 链接:https://pan.baidu.com/s/1J7PN4m4fbIzku9DqBFg_nw?pwd0000 提取码:0000 复制这段内容后打开百度网盘手机App,操作更方便哦 备用下载:下载...

如何快速掌握mruby生态系统:第三方库、工具和资源的完整指南

如何快速掌握mruby生态系统:第三方库、工具和资源的完整指南 【免费下载链接】mruby Lightweight Ruby 项目地址: https://gitcode.com/gh_mirrors/mr/mruby mruby是一个轻量级的Ruby实现,专为嵌入式系统和资源受限环境设计。这个强大的轻量级Rub…...

Hunyuan-MT-7B翻译模型实测:33种语言互译效果到底如何?

Hunyuan-MT-7B翻译模型实测:33种语言互译效果到底如何? 1. 引言:多语言翻译的新标杆 在全球化交流日益频繁的今天,高效准确的多语言翻译工具已成为刚需。腾讯混元团队最新开源的Hunyuan-MT-7B模型,凭借70亿参数的紧凑…...

ProperTree三分钟精通:跨平台Plist编辑器的核心工作流指南

ProperTree三分钟精通:跨平台Plist编辑器的核心工作流指南 【免费下载链接】ProperTree Cross platform GUI plist editor written in python. 项目地址: https://gitcode.com/gh_mirrors/pr/ProperTree ProperTree是一款采用Python和Tkinter开发的跨平台GUI…...